2015-10-13 13:16 UTC+0200 Przemyslaw Czerpak (druzus/at/poczta.onet.pl)

* contrib/hbnetio/netiocli.c
    * strip connection parameters (server name, port, password,...) from
      second parameter of hb_vfRename(), hb_vfLink() and hb_vfSymLink()
      functions redirected to HBNETIO if it's the same as in the first
      parameter.
      Now it's possible to use above functions with path containing connection
      parameters in second argument. Please only remember that both parameters
      have to point to the same server in above functions. If not then DOS
      error 2 is set.
      In case of hb_vfCopy() the parameters can point to different servers
      so it's possible to copy files between different HBNETIO servers or
      even different Harbour File IO redirectors.
